Health Insurance

If you live in Germany, you have to take out health insurance, either with a public or with a private health insurance company. The following is a simplified summary of the rules applying to international students at RWTH Aachen University.

  1. Registered students between the first and the fourteenth semester who do not have a degree and who are younger than 30 years may take out a student health insurance policy at a public insurance company; typically, special student tariffs are available. If the above criteria do not apply, you have to take out health insurance with a private insurance company. If you have taken out sufficient health insurance in your home country or a private insurance covering your stay in Germany, one of the public insurance providers can provide you with a written confirmation of exemption from taking out a German health insurance. In order to be exempt from German health insurance, you will have to fill in and submit form E111 (available for EU nationals) or provide similar evidence issued by the responsible body from your home country.
  2. Enrolled students who have had a health insurance policy from a public insurance company which is no longer valid due to age, their total amount of semesters studied, or the completion of their degree may renew their policy at the public insurance company, but usually at a higher tariff.
  3. Students attending the German language course or preparatory course at RWTH are not entitled to take out public health insurance although they are registered as students; they have to take out private health insurance. The International Office is glad to provide you with further information on private insurance companies.
  4. International Students who
  • are above 30 years of age
  • are in their 15th or higher semester
  • already have obtained a degree equivalent to a German diploma or Master's

at the beginning of their study or research period at RWTH do not have to take out health insurance. Please note however that you are highly advised to do so, as medical treatment or a stay at a German hospital can be very costly. Please contact the International Office for further information.

 

Personal Liability & Accident Insurance

You are strongly advised to take out personal liability insurance in addition to your health insurance. Personal liability insurance provides compensation for a third party in case of an accident caused by the student. Accident Insurance (Unfallversicherung)

Student or employees of RWTH Aachen University are insured against work-related accidents and accidents taking place during university-organised events as well as on the entire premises of the university. Please note that you are not insured during your leisure time outside of the university premises. Any accident must be reported to the
